Mahindra launches the XUV500 petrol AT at Rs 15.49 lakh

Words by Shubham Choukse

Adhering to the growing SUV demand in the country, Mahindra has launched the petrol powered XUV500 at Rs 15.49 lakh (ex-showroom, Delhi). Earlier launched in the Middle East, including UAE and Qatar, the petrol powered SUV was long due for launch in the country.

Powering the XUV500 is a 2.2-litre, 4-cylinder mHawk petrol motor that churns-out 138bhp of power and 320Nm of torque. And unlike the diesel model, it is available with only one transmission option – a 6-speed automatic sourced from AISIN, Japan. Besides the powertrain there are no other mechanical or visual changes.

The petrol powered XUV is only available in G AT variant. Key features on the G AT variant include a 7-inch touchscreen infotainment system, dual-airbags, cruise control, rain-sensing wipers, static-bending headlamps, ESP with roll-over mitigation, fully-automatic temperature control, push-button start and passive keyless entry.

The XUV500 petrol AT has no direct competitor as it is comfortably slotted between the Hyundai Creta and Jeep Compass. However, none of the other SUVs in this segment offer the choice of 7-seats.
